Output d8210cf3a40f577c6a0837c18c6b9b30039368d3bb85b43ac611084eeb91d13c:73

value
520106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c258b9cb01e1ed3fb16af26244f77033167d261d OP_EQUAL
address
3KQdJXpx456iTgRhruPBFSiMWaYyfWUSh3
transaction
d8210cf3a40f577c6a0837c18c6b9b30039368d3bb85b43ac611084eeb91d13c
spent
true